A young woman was shot and survived a shooting in high school years ago. Now, she is reeling from the aftermath of the massacre that took place at Brown University, where she currently studies.
Tiffany Shepis-Tretta said in a Threads post on Saturday, Dec. 13, that her daughter, Mia Page-Tretta, is a student at the Rhode Island-based college, where a gunman opened fire on Saturday, Dec. 13, leaving at least two people dead and nine others injured. (A person of interest is currently in custody.)
“[Mia] was shot and survived a shooting in high school, now she attends Brown University,” Tiffany wrote in her post. “No one prepares you for this as a parent and I’m certain nobody prepares you for this as a student or faculty.”
“Please send your love to the Brown University community. They will need a lot of love and healing,” the mother continued.

Mia was shot by a student at her high school in Santa Clarita, Calif., in November 2019, according to a Brown University blog post from October 2024.
She was shot in the stomach by the gunman, who she did not know, the blog post said. It added that two of Mia’s classmates, including her best friend, were killed, and two others were injured before the gunman killed himself.

Mia, who now advocates for gun safety across the United States, said, “The trauma of one school shooting does not just impact the people who had a bullet inside of them. It wasn’t only the survivors, or the parents of the deceased children, or the first responders, or even the woman who lived across the street and had 15 students run into her house with no idea what was going on. Every single person who was there has their own story.”
When it came to her studies at Brown, an Ivy League, Mia said last year that the school “is really the place where I felt like it could be a home,” adding: “I really want to take this time to become the smartest, most well-rounded version of myself, and Brown is the place I can do that.”

Of the nine people injured in the Brown shooting incident, one was in critical condition, six were in critical but stable condition and two were stabilized, a Brown University Health spokesperson said, per NBC News. Providence Mayor Brett Smiley later said in a news conference on Dec. 14 that one person had been discharged, according to the outlet.
The identities of the deceased and injured have yet to be made public as of Dec. 14.

Zoe Weissman, another Brown University student, recounted surviving the Dec. 13 shooting tragedy, years after she was a student during the mass shooting at a high school in Parkland, Fla., in 2018, to MS NOW.
“I’m really angry. I’m really angry that this is happening to me all over again. And I’m just in shock,” said Weissman, 20, who was a Parkland middle school student when gunman Nikolas Cruz killed 17 people and injured 18 others at Marjory Stoneman Douglas High School. “This isn’t a new phenomenon, and we’re going to get to a point where there’s [more] people like myself who survived two of these.”
